Fix mobile horizontal overflow across all pages: .content is a flex
child with default min-width:auto, so it refused to shrink below the
tables' intrinsic width. min-width:0 lets wide tables pan inside .scroll
instead of dragging the page sideways. Verified via CDP geometry check
(scrollWidth === clientWidth at 430px).

# CLAUDE.md
This file provides guidance to Claude Code (claude.ai/code) when working with code in this repository.
Maven is a self-hosted, privacy-first voice assistant (Russian + English). Go daemons
talking over unix sockets; one resident Qwen3-1.7B for routing + phrasing; whisper.cpp STT, piper TTS.
Deploy target is a CPU-only Ryzen laptop (homesrv) — the resident model stays at 1.7B. See `REARCH.md`
for the target architecture and `AGENTS.md` for local-preview + model-download recipes.
## Build & test
CGO daemons (`mavend`, `mavsttd`, `mavttsd`, `mavenclient`) need the vendored toolchain
and libs wired through the Makefile — **do not** call `go build` on them bare, use `make`:
```sh
make build # all 8 binaries
make build-web # single daemon (pure-Go ones: web/waked/poll/caldav build without CGO)
make test # go test -race across ./internal/... ./cmd/... with CGO env set
```
Run a single test (must carry the CGO env for packages that touch STT/TTS/voice):
```sh
CGO_CFLAGS="-I$(pwd)/deps/include -I$(pwd)/deps/whisper.cpp/ggml/include" \
CGO_LDFLAGS="-L$(pwd)/deps/lib -Wl,-rpath,$(pwd)/deps/lib" \
LD_LIBRARY_PATH="$(pwd)/deps/lib" \
deps/go/go/bin/go test -run TestName ./internal/router/
```
Pure-Go packages (`router`, `memory`, `mavweb`, …) run under a plain `go test ./pkg/`.
## The daemons (`cmd/`)
| Binary | Role |
|---|---|
| `mavend` | **Core.** Router, phraser, memory, reminders, digestion tick. Owns the DB + IPC socket. |
| `mavweb` | HTTP UI + PWA (`/dash`, `/history`, `/trace`, `/notifications`, `/tools`); WebAuthn auth. Connects to mavend's socket. |
| `mavsttd` | Speech-to-text (whisper.cpp, CGO). |
| `mavttsd` | Text-to-speech (piper subprocess). |
| `mavwaked` | Wake-word / VAD gate. |
| `mavenclient` | Voice loop client (mic → stt → core → tts). |
| `mavpoll` | Telegram long-poll reach. |
| `mavcaldav` | CalDAV calendar sync. |
Daemons are wired socket-to-socket, not linked. `internal/ipc` is the client/server wire
protocol; the config in `deploy/mavend.json` (with `${VAR}` env expansion from gitignored
`deploy/telegram.env`) sets socket paths, model paths, and the phraser/embedder blocks.
## Routing — read this before touching the router
`internal/router/` has TWO layered engines and the committed default is an **interim
stopgap, not the intended design** (see memory `routing-architecture-target`):
- **Target (REARCH.md):** LLM-as-router. One resident Qwen3-1.7B (`llmrouter.go`) emits
GBNF-constrained structured JSON, and the SAME model phrases replies. Embedder is demoted
from a routing gate to a RAG hint.
- **Current stopgap:** `llmrouter` is wired `nil` (around `voice.go`), so the
`classifier.go` + `embedder.go` nearest-neighbour cascade actually runs. It routes by
similarity to frozen seed phrases — the known cause of weak RU query handling.
Cascade order: `stage0.go` exact-match fast-path → LLM router (when non-nil) → classifier
fallback. Any LLM error falls through to the classifier so a turn never breaks on the model.
## LLM output contract
All phrasing paths emit `{"response":"...","mood":"..."}` (parsed in `replier_llm.go` and
`internal/phraser/llmphraser.go`), with fallback to plain text and the legacy
`{"body","summary"}`. Mood is a fixed enum. Router prompt is a separate contract:
`[{"intent":<enum>, key?, value?, text?, verb?}, ...]`, 7 intents (`fact, reminder,
note, query, act, chat, system`). `llm/check_prompt_parity.py` in the training
workspace enforces that the Go and relabelling prompts remain identical.

## Web UI conventions
Server-rendered pages share `cmd/mavweb/static/ui.css` (served at `/ui.css`) and the `nav`
partial (`navHTML` in `cmd/mavweb/main.go`, `{{template "nav" "<active-page>"}}`). No
per-page `<style>` beyond true one-offs. Wrap every table in `<div class=scroll>` so wide
data pans on a phone. Local preview + headless screenshot recipe is in `AGENTS.md`.
